BALBOA PARK – The 43rd annual history conference sponsored by the San Diego and Imperial Counties Congress of History takes on a military theme March 7-9 with a keynote speech by Rep. Bob Filner, D-San Diego, chairman of the House Veterans Affairs Committee.
